WebCamping. Camping is allowed at the developed campground in Tallulah Falls State Park. Tent and RV camping. There are limited back country camping opportunities near the gorge on the Stoneplace Trail (a 15+mile trail connecting Tugaloo Lake with the Interpretive Center). Call the park for current fees: (706) 754-7970. WebCamping at Tallulah Gorge State Park Campers can stay inside the park, choosing from 50 sites with electric and water hookups, plus hot showers. Web28 Jun 2024 · Tallulah Gorge State Park is a 2,689-acre (1,088 ha) Georgia state park adjacent to Tallulah Falls, Georgia along the county line between Rabun and Habersham Counties. The park surrounds Tallulah Gorge, a 1,000-foot (300 m) deep gorge formed by the action of the Tallulah River, which runs along the floor of the gorge. WebTALLULAH GORGE STATE PARK 338 Jane Hurt Yarn Dr Tallulah Falls, Georgia 30573 Phone: 706-754-7970 Reservations: 706-754-7979 One of the most spectacular canyons in the eastern U.S., Tallulah Gorge is two miles … WebThe park surrounds Tallulah Gorge, a 1,000-foot (300 m) deep gorge formed by the action of the Tallulah River, which runs along the floor of the gorge. The major attractions of the gorge are the six waterfalls known as the Tallulah Falls, which cause the river to drop 500 feet over one mile (150 m over 1.6 km).
